Chicken and Turkey Sausage Stir Fry South Beach friendly!
I have made this with every combination of meat and veggies that I can find.Each and every time I make it I think is gets better.
I have said it and will say it again, the longer I live the South Beach way the more creative I become with my cooking.
I chose this time to use Chicken Tenderloins, and Hot Turkey Sausage by Jennie-O . You can certainly leave out the meat and just use veggies only but I like to make sure that we get a service of lean protein at dinner.
Because I have a garden I was able to use Broccoli and Cabbage that I grew myself! I had about 4 small heads of Cabbage and at least 2 cups of Broccoli! as with the protein you can use any veggie you like but Cabbage should be the bulk of it to make it filling and to get a good serving of veggies into your diet.
On South Beach you are to have a ton of vegetable per day so being creative helps.
In a large deep skillet heat about 2Tbs of EVOO
Chicken Tenderloins (one per person) cut into 1/2 pieces
one whole package Hot Turkey Italian Sausage casing removed and crumbled
1/2 onion sliced finely
1 bunch Asparagus cut into 1/2 pieces
1/2 C Radishes chopped finely
2 C. Broccoli
Soy Sauce to taste
Cayenne pepper to taste
Juice of one lemon
Cabbage I used about 2 C but you can for sure add more.
Once the oil is heated up brown your chicken and sausage together. When meat is just about done add the onions and Radishes so they can sweat and caramelize a bit.

Next add the Asparagus and any other hardy Veggie you may be using so they have time to soften, cook for 8-10 minutes with the juice of one lemon added.
Cabbage is added and the pan contents are stir fried together for 2 minutes. Cover for another 5 to soften the cabbage.
